Tobacco users beware ! A 30-year-old long-time chewable tobacco user from Nungbrang village in Imphal East district is currently undergoing treatment at Radiology Department of RIMS after his left lower cheek developed a medium size hole.
A driver by profession, Sanabam Sanayaima (30) s/o Rajmani used to chew Zarda pan and Talab for many years.
And during an interaction with some media persons at the official quarters of Andro AC MLA Th Shyamkumar, Sanayai made an emotional appeal to the youth to give up chewing pan and tobacco to avoid such an ill-fated experience.
Sanayai said that he is a regular user of Zarda pan and Talab.
Some three-four months back, his left mouth developed a tiny swelling due to the excess lime of a Zarda pan.
Although he thought that the swelling would ease on its own, Sanayai said, to his surprise, the size of the swelling increased gradually day and day and it ultimately made a medium size hole through his left lower cheek.
After his wound became serious, he went to RIMS hospital to consult doctors and he is currently undergoing treatment at Radiology Department of the hospital, Sanayai said.
MLA Th Shyamkumar said that different tobacco items are being sold in open in the State despite Government's ban.
As such, the Government must launch special drives to check sale of tobacco items, the MLA said.
He also said that NGOs, Meira Paibees and youth organisations must take a proactive role in checking use and sale of tobacco items.
Saying that people must not forget that chewing and smoking of tobacco causes cancer, Th Shyamkumar said that the Government must also announce the cancer prevalence rate of the State to the public from time to time.
